World Lobster-Eating Championship

Location: Kennebunkport, ME
Date: 08-13-2005
Winner: Sonya Thomas

Kennebunkport, Maine, hosted the second annual World Lobster-Eating Festival on Saturday, August 13, 2005, The event-filled festival will feature a full day of Maine lobster competitions, live entertainment and affordable Maine Lobster concessions for families and individuals of all ages.

A highlight of the festival was the Fresh Main Lobster Co.’s World Lobster-Eating Championship, sanctioned by the International Federation of Competitive Eating (IFOCE). A field of both professional and local eaters will compete, assisted by expert lobster “crackers” who will support the eaters as caddies support golfers.

World champion lobster-eater Sonya Thomas broke her own world lobster-eating record, consuming 11.3 pounds of Maine lobster meat, the equivalent of 44 lobsters, in 12 minutes to win the World Lobster Eating Contest in Kennebunkport, Maine.

Crazy Legs Conti, who last year showed excellence in this discipline, placed second with 6.7 pounds, or 32 lobsters. Badlands Booker ate 5.1 pounds, or 25 lobsters, to place third.

For her win, Thomas retained the championship title and possession of “The Claw,” the coveted championship belt of lobster-eating supremacy.
